Alkali attack with a

standard alumina

brick

Result of:

chemical reaction between brick and alkalis

Consequences:

• formation of cracks within the brick and destruction  lower lifetime

• kiln shell corrosion: infiltration of the alkalis penetrates to the kiln shell

reacting with H2O to corrosive acids

II. Products:

• Uneven (spalled) Surface leading to ring formation

Alkali attack with

magnesia spinel

bricks

Result:

infiltration of alkalis through the brick.

Consequences:

• cristalisation of salts (up to 30 % more volume!)  Cracks on refractory

• kiln shell corrosion: infiltration of the alka-lis goes to the kiln shell and reacts with H2O to create corrosive acids
